Instructions
-
1
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Spray a 9x13-inch casserole dish with cooking spray.
-
2
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Cook macaroni in the boiling water, stirring occasionally until tender yet firm to the bite, about 10 minutes. Drain.
-
3
Place macaroni, cheese, cubed luncheon meat, and milk in a large bowl; mix well to combine. Turn out into the prepared casserole dish. Sprinkle bread crumbs on top.
-
4
Bake in the preheated oven until bubbly, about 15 minutes.
